Commander Noble
asked the Minister of Health what report the chief alkali inspector made on the pollution of the atmosphere by gases from the British Electricity Authority's generation station at Battersea after his last visit.
Mr. Bevan
The report pointed out certain shortcomings, which I understand have since been rectified.
Commander Noble
Will the Minister give this matter his close attention?
Mr. Bevan
indicated assent.
